Dog Stolen During Armed Robbery in Panama Found Safe

Last week we shared the news of the American-flagged sailboat, Chris and Cory Archer’s Constellation, being boarded in the Pacific, while in an anchorage in the vicinity of the Las Perlas Islands. Along with items such as passports, phones, electronics, computers, jewelry and cash, the attackers stole the couple’s dog, Stella.

Chris and Cory reached out to social media for help finding Stella.

Many readers expressed their concern for Stella. We have since learned that Stella was rescued by the National Aeronaval Service of Panama a few days ago. Chris and Cory shared the good news on Constellation‘s Instagram page:

“It is with so much joy that we can say our six-month-old puppy, Stella, was found! We have been in contact with Panama authorities, and Aeronaval confirmed they found her today on Isla La Mina near where we were attacked. She has been alone on the uninhabited island for nearly five days. We are working to get her brought to us on the mainland as soon as possible.

“THANK YOU to this amazing community for sharing her picture and information to support finding her.”
